675 Sackett Street doesn’t have the prettiest exterior in the Slope but the interiors, while not historic by any stretch, are clean, light and well laid out. This particular unit, a 1,290-square-foot two-bedroom on the second floor, has a big wall of windows in the living room and a pair of side-by-side bedrooms at the back; there are also two bathrooms. (Floorplan here.) Given that the building was built just a few years ago, common charges are still super low: $510 a month. Given all that, and the good location, the asking price of $899,000 seems pretty realistic.
